Putin-Lukashenko talks continue in Sochi on Saturday

Russian President Vladimir Putin and his Belarusian counterpart Alexander Lukashenko are continuing talks on Saturday in the Black Sea resort of Sochi, where Lukashenko arrived on Friday, Kremlin Spokesman Dmitry Peskov said.

Axar.az reports that this was reported by foreign media.

"Today the talks between the two presidents are ongoing," Peskov said.
